Ventura Walkoff Single in Bottom of 9th Grounds Owls
Final | 1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| 8 | 9 | R | H | E |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Citrus |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 3 | 0 | 5 | 9 | 1 | |
Ventura | 0 | 0 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 1 | 0 | 1 | 6 | 10 | 2 |
Citrus Baseball hit the road Saturday for a regional matchup against Ventura College. The Owls battled back from an early deficit to make it a barn burner of a game. Citrus was on the wrong end of a walk off single by Ventura in the bottom of the 9th though, that sealed the narrow loss for the Owls.
Alejandro Loera went 1 for 1 and drove in 2 of the Owls' 5 runs in the top of the 8th, sparking the Citrus run that tied the game at 5 each. Ethan Cummins recorded a pair of hits, including a double, and added a stolen base to the stat column. Go Hattorri went 3 for 4 on the day and scored a run.
Citrus moved to 2-9-1 after the loss, a slow start for the ball club compared to previous seasons.
